Home News & Events Green Careers Week at HMS

At Hillingdon Manor School, we believe that every small action can make a big difference when it comes to protecting our planet.
And, because actions speak louder than words, the students led by the outdoor learning team have taken part in a range of educational activities linked to the Green Careers Week (3rd -7th November 2025), a themed week promoted and implemented annually in the school’s careers programme.
Some students have composted leaves to re-use them as fertiliser, some have planted tomato seeds so that, later on in the academic year, the Garden Café department can use the ‘taste-the-difference’ tomatoes as ingredients for the delicious school lunch menu, making any native Italians envy and crave for them on their dinner plates!
Other students have given a more technical approach to the green skills and their corresponding career pathways by building boats and cars out of recycled materials in DT and Engineering lessons.
All in all, a whole school proactive participation for the ‘Future is Green’ economy.
